Design and Development Collaboration

Overview

Design and development collaboration is a critical aspect of the user interface design process. It involves effective communication and cooperation between designers and developers to ensure that the design vision is translated accurately into a functional interface. By fostering a collaborative environment, teams can streamline the development process, reduce misunderstandings, and produce user interfaces that align with both design aesthetics and technical feasibility.

Design Handoff to Developers

  1. Clear Documentation: Provide developers with clear and detailed design documentation, including style guides and asset libraries.
  2. Collaborative Communication: Foster open communication between designers and developers to address questions and clarify design intent.
  3. Version Control: Implement version control systems to track design iterations and changes.
  4. Asset Export: Export design assets in developer-friendly formats and sizes for efficient implementation.
  5. Usability Testing Support: Offer support to developers during usability testing to ensure design fidelity and functionality.

Effective design handoff to developers is crucial for a smooth transition from design to development, resulting in a more accurate and efficient implementation of the UI.

Icon Design Workshop

  1. Icon Exploration: Explore various icon concepts and styles to align with the project’s visual identity.
  2. Symbolism and Clarity: Ensure icons convey clear and meaningful messages while maintaining simplicity.
  3. Consistency: Maintain visual consistency among icons to create a cohesive icon set.
  4. Usability Testing: Test icons for recognition and usability to confirm their effectiveness.
  5. Feedback Integration: Incorporate feedback from the workshop participants to refine icon designs.

An icon design workshop is a collaborative and creative process that allows designers to create a set of icons that enhance user comprehension and visual appeal.

Visual Design Critique and Revision

  1. Objective Evaluation: Conduct objective critiques of visual design elements to identify areas for improvement.
  2. Feedback Gathering: Gather feedback from team members, stakeholders, or design peers.
  3. Revision Iterations: Iterate on design revisions based on received feedback and identified issues.
  4. Usability Testing Validation: Validate design revisions through usability testing to ensure improvements align with user preferences.
  5. Finalization: Finalize visual design elements once they meet the desired quality and effectiveness.

Visual design critique and revision are essential processes to refine and enhance design elements, resulting in a polished and user-centric interface.

Visual Design Tools

  1. Selection of Tools: Choose appropriate visual design tools based on project requirements and personal preferences.
  2. Software Proficiency: Develop proficiency in using design software, such as Adobe XD, Sketch, Figma, or others.
  3. Collaboration Features: Utilize collaboration features within design tools to foster teamwork and feedback exchange.
  4. Asset Management: Learn to efficiently manage design assets and libraries within the chosen software.
  5. Design Export: Master the process of exporting design assets in various formats for different platforms.

Visual design tools are the foundation of the design process, enabling designers to bring their creative visions to life and collaborate effectively with teams.

The effective use of visual design tools, critique and revision processes, icon design workshops, and smooth design handoff to developers are integral to creating visually appealing and user-friendly interfaces that meet project goals and user expectations.